>Description:
In file included from /usr/include/_G_config.h:45,
from /usr/include/libio.h:31,
from /usr/include/stdio.h:58,
from icq_sniff.c:41:
/usr/include/gconv.h:71: parse error before `size_t'
/usr/include/gconv.h:84: parse error before `size_t'
/usr/include/gconv.h:94: parse error before `size_t'
/usr/include/gconv.h:170: parse error before `size_t'
/usr/include/gconv.h:170: warning: no semicolon at end of struct or union
/usr/include/gconv.h:173: parse error before `}'
/usr/include/gconv.h:173: warning: data definition has no type or storage class
In file included from /usr/include/libio.h:31,
from /usr/include/stdio.h:58,
from icq_sniff.c:41:
/usr/include/_G_config.h:47: field `__cd' has incomplete type
/usr/include/_G_config.h:50: field `__cd' has incomplete type
/usr/include/_G_config.h:53: Internal error: Segmentation fault.
Please submit a full bug report.
See <URL:http://www.gnu.org/software/gcc/bugs.html> for instructions.
>How-To-Repeat:
use gcc to compile include library path /usr/include/linux
